2023逆战多大一共多少g
12-22 632
整数型转化为浮点型 |
整数转换成浮点数计算公式,浮点数取整数部分
≥▂≤ include
根据IEEE754标准,32位浮点数(float)和64位浮点数(double)的标准格式如下:f=(-1)^S*(1.M)*2^e其中:e=E-127或1023S:符号位,0:代表正数,1: 代表负数E:order//分别根据公式转换为小数和实数部分,加法为totalNumvarintegerNum=0;vardecimalNum=0;vartotalNum=0;for(vari=0;i 从表面上看,1、f2、f3和f4的最终结果应该完全相同。 但实际情况并非如此,当程序执行"floatf1=(foat)(i1/9)"语句时,会先执行表达式"i1/9",然后将表达式"i1/9"的执行结果改为35(-1)^1*2^(1028-1023)*1.875=-60四: 将十进制数转换为浮点格式(real*4)[示例4.1]:26.0十进制26.0转换为二进制11010.0标准化二进制数1.10100*2^4计算索引 求单精度浮点格式中最大的连续整数,即224。 y=flintmax("single")y=single16777216将整数数据类型转换为浮点数据类型时,无法以浮点格式准确表示的整数将失去精度。int()函数的本质是将数据转换为整数。 。 因此对于浮点数,int()函数将执行舍入处理。 然而,与我们通常的小数四舍五入方法不同,int()函数会直接擦除零并直接输出整数部分。 5.3浮动():
后台-插件-广告管理-内容页尾部广告(手机)
标签: 浮点数取整数部分
相关文章
发表评论
评论列表